Water Quality Snapshot: Naples Consolidated

Naples Consolidated is a local-owned community water system that delivers drinking water to 1,250 residents in Naples, New York (Ontario County) through 563 service connections. Its water is drawn from surface water sources. EPA's Safe Drinking Water Information System records 204 total violations for this system , of which 32 (16%) are health-based, meaning a contaminant exceeded an EPA Maximum Contaminant Level or a required treatment technique failed. A further 127 monitoring and reporting violations are on file. The most recent violation on record dates to 2024.

The most frequently cited contaminant at this system is Surface Water Treatment Rule, recorded in 24 violations (TT, health-based). This system has not yet been sampled under EPA's UCMR5 PFAS monitoring program, so no PFAS detection data is available here.

Across New York, EPA tracks 8,098 public water systems serving 19,294,951 people, with 552,003 cumulative violations and 26,817 health-based violations on record. About 94% of systems in the state carry at least one violation, and state-wide the average per system is 68.2 violations. Statewide, 129 of 332 UCMR5-tested systems have reported PFAS detections (38.9%).

Naples Consolidated's 204 violations sit above the New York average.

Federal MCL reference, Safe Drinking Water Act thresholds
Contaminant Federal MCL / Action Level Note
Lead 0 mg/L (Action Level: 0.015 mg/L) Lead and Copper Rule treatment technique
Arsenic 0.010 mg/L (10 ppb) Health-based MCL since 2006
Total Coliform Treatment technique (RTCR) Indicator organism, monitoring trigger
PFOA / PFOS (PFAS) 4.0 ppt each (final 2024 rule) Compliance deadline 2029 (EPA proposed extending to 2031, not yet final as of May 2026)
Nitrate (as N) 10 mg/L Acute health risk for infants
